Maintaining Your Waste Containers Clean and Sanitary
Prevent unpleasant odors and potential health hazards by regularly cleaning your waste containers. Begin by emptying the trash frequently. Rinse the container with hot water and dish soap, paying special attention to any stains. Allow the container to air air dry completely before placing a fresh trash bag inside. For difficult stains, you can use a vinegar solution.
It's important to choose the right type of waste bags for your container size and frequency of waste generated. Overfilling your containers can lead to messes. Regularly inspect your containers for any damage and repair or replace them as needed.

Refining Your Waste Management with Smart Bins
In today's sustainable world, optimized waste management is crucial. Smart bins are modernizing the way we manage our waste, offering a range of benefits that contribute to a greener future. These innovative bins are furnished with sensors that measure fill levels, adjust collection schedules, and even detect different types of waste, promoting more refined sorting.
- Additionally, smart bins can minimize overflowing bins, reducing unpleasant odors and potential health hazards.
- Through adopting smart bin systems, municipalities can improve waste collection routes, saving fuel consumption and emissions.
- Consequently, smart bins assist to a more responsible approach to waste management, advantageing both the planet and residents.
